comet vs MCP-Nest

comet: Comet is a React and TypeScript component library built upon the U.S. Web Design System (USWDS), offering a comprehensive toolkit for modern government and enterprise applications. It provides modular packages for USWDS components, custom UI elements, data visualizations, and AI-powered development tools to enhance developer productivity.; MCP-Nest: This NestJS module simplifies exposing AI tools, resources, and prompts using the Model Context Protocol (MCP). It integrates seamlessly with NestJS's dependency injection to build complex, enterprise-ready MCP servers.

03

Features

comet logocomet
01Complete USWDS implementation with React and TypeScript
02Data visualization components powered by Victory.js
03Custom UI components extending USWDS functionality
04AI-powered workflow via Model Context Protocol (MCP)
05Enhanced developer experience with TypeScript, Storybook, and testing
MCP-Nest logoMCP-Nest
01Multi-Transport Support (HTTP+SSE, Streamable HTTP, STDIO)
02Expose NestJS methods as MCP Tools with automatic discovery and Zod validation
03Serve content and data through MCP Resource system
04Define reusable Prompt Templates for AI interactions
05Leverage NestJS Dependency Injection throughout MCP components
